Paclitaxel-HSA interaction. Binding sites on HSA molecule.

Lilianna Trynda-Lemiesz
- 15 Jun 2004 - 
- Vol. 12, Iss: 12, pp 3269-3275
TLDR
The relative fluorescence intensity of the paclitaxel-bound HSA decreased, suggesting that perturbation around the Trp 214 residue took place, and this was confirmed by the destabilization of the warfarin binding site, which includes Trp214, and high affinity bilirubin binding sites located in subdomain IIA.
